In what many expected to be the NFL game of the year, the Buffalo Bills and Kansas City Chiefs lived up to the hype.
This was a battle between two of the best offenses in the NFL, and two teams that will most likely meet again in the playoffs.
Last season when these teams met in the divisional round, the Chiefs won 42-36.
So it was fair to suspect we would see another game with 60+ total points.
But, CBS broadcaster and former Cowboys QB, Tony Romo, saw this game unfolding differently.
In the first quarter in what was a 0-0 game at the time, Romo said this,

There is no way to truly know that the game would end exactly 24-20, but that is what happened.
You could tell that once the Bills got the ball in the fourth quarter down 20-17, that a touchdown was destiny.
Romo has been known to make these sorts of predictions throughout his broadcasting career.
He has predicted certain plays that teams will run or which player is going to be getting the ball.
This was just another moment of the brilliance of Romo as a broadcaster.
Playing in the NFL for 13 seasons has given Romo an insight into the game that has helped him become great in the booth.
